Kalimpong is a bustling town nestled away in the hills across the Teesta.

The drive to Kalimpong from Tinchuley was another thrilling experience. As most of the roads were blocked because of the landslides, we had to maneouvre our way through snake like roads on the Teesta valley.

The entire way was covered in dense clouds and thick mist. It’s been two continuous days of rain now. Because of these heavy rains the water had started flowing down the hills from the top and made its way right into the Teesta. When we reached down at the national highway and met Teesta, we found it in the rapids taking away with it everything that came its way! The water was high and rough. The waterfalls from the mountains provided us with amazing views.

At Kalimpong we headed straight to the old monastary which was closed and covered in mist. We walked around soaking ourselves in the beauty. Jaishree did some shopping at the local market and then we drove back to Tinchuley.
